The relativistic equilibrium velocity distribution coincides with the Maxwellian distribution for small velocities and vanishes at c, the velocity of light. Based on the decay pattern of high-energy tail in the relativistic equilibrium velocity distribution, it is predicted for velocity and velocity rate distributions of astrophysical plasma particles that they fall off to zero, as velocity goes to c, slower than any exponential decay but faster than any power-law decay.
